Soft Tissue Injuries

These involve damage to muscles, tendons, and ligaments, such as bruises, strains, and sprains. Soft tissue injuries may not be immediately visible after an accident, but they can lead to significant pain and discomfort in the following days.

Whiplash

This injury occurs when a sudden force causes the head to whip forward and backward, straining the neck muscles and ligaments. Common symptoms include neck pain, stiffness, headaches, and dizziness. Without proper care, these symptoms may persist and cause ongoing discomfort.

Fractures Or Broken Bones

Accidents can lead to fractures or broken bones, especially in the arms, legs, ribs, and pelvis. Prompt medical attention can support recovery and help reduce the risk of complications.

Head Injuries

From mild concussions to severe traumatic brain injuries (TBIs), head injuries can cause serious effects, including cognitive difficulties and emotional changes. How Do I Seek Proof Of Negligence?

Legally, negligence refers to a party’s failure to use the level of care that a reasonably prudent person would exercise in similar circumstances, which results in injury or damage to another. Establishing negligence is crucial in a personal injury claim because it shows that the other party’s failure to take reasonable care directly resulted in your injury.

To prove negligence, you need to establish the following against the person at fault:

  • Duty of Care — The responsible party had a legal obligation to act with care. For example, a driver must obey traffic laws and drive safely, while a property owner must maintain a safe environment for visitors.
  • Breach of Duty — Failing to meet a duty of care can take many forms, such as a driver running a red light or a property owner failing to address a known dangerous hazard.
  • Causation — The breach of duty must be a substantial factor in causing the injury. You must show that the harm resulted from the negligent act or omission, rather than from an unrelated cause.
  • Damages — You suffered actual harm or loss as a result of the breach. This includes physical injuries, emotional distress, and financial losses resulting from the accident.

Damages Our Hermosa Beach Personal Injury Law Firm Can Pursue

Recovering damages is crucial because it covers the financial and emotional burdens that arise from personal injury incidents. Here are the available damages that you may seek:

Economic Damages

These damages cover the financial losses directly resulting from an injury. They are measurable and supported by documentation such as receipts, bills, or financial records. Examples include:

  • Medical Expenses — These include hospital bills, surgery costs, medication and prescription fees, physical therapy, and rehabilitation.
  • Lost Wages — You may pursue income lost during recovery, including future earning capacity.
  • Property Damage — Repair or replacement costs for damaged property are recoverable.
Non-Economic Damages

These damages cover non-economic losses, which do not have a fixed monetary value. They are more subjective and often supported by expert testimony. Examples include:

  • Pain and Suffering — Covers the physical discomfort and emotional effects resulting from an injury, such as anxiety, depression, or diminished quality of life.
  • Loss of Enjoyment of Life — Refers to the reduced ability to engage in hobbies, social activities, or other aspects of life that once brought satisfaction or pleasure.
  • Loss of Consortium — Describes the loss of companionship, intimacy, or assistance experienced by a spouse or domestic partner as a result of the injured person’s condition.
Punitive Damages

Punitive damages are awarded in rare cases where the defendant’s conduct was particularly malicious or reckless. These are meant to punish the wrongdoer and deter similar behavior in the future.

What To Do After Getting Injured In An Accident In Hermosa Beach

When you’re injured in an accident in Hermosa Beach, it’s essential to stay calm and collected despite the stress of the situation. Focus on your safety and consider the following suggestions to help support your case:

Check For Injuries

Check for any visible injuries, such as bruises, cuts, or areas of pain. Make sure you’re not in immediate danger, and move to a safer spot if possible without causing further harm. If you have a serious injury, such as a fracture or significant bleeding, avoid moving and wait for professional help.

Document The Scene And Gather Evidence

If you’re able, gather as much evidence as possible at the scene. Take clear photos of the accident site, your injuries, and any damage to vehicles or properties. Note details like skid marks, debris, and traffic signals. Obtain contact information from witnesses and others involved.

Report The Accident

If necessary, contact the Hermosa Beach Police Department at (310) 524-2750 to file a report. This creates an official record of the incident, which can be helpful for your claim. Provide accurate and detailed information to the officers, but avoid speculating about details you’re unsure of.

Seek Medical Attention

Your health is a priority. If it’s an emergency, call 911 for immediate medical assistance. Even if injuries seem minor, visit the nearest hospital for a thorough check-up. Some injuries may not show symptoms right after the accident but may worsen over time. Prompt medical attention helps ensure that your injuries are documented and treated correctly.

Stay Off Social Media

Avoid posting about the accident or your injuries on social media. Anything you post can be used to dispute your claim.

Notify Your Insurance

Promptly report the accident to your insurance company. Provide them with the necessary details, but avoid making any statements that can imply fault or liability. It’s essential to be honest, but also cautious about the information you share.

Statute Of Limitations For Personal Injury Claims

In California, the statute of limitations for personal injury lawsuits typically begins on the date of the accident or injury. You usually have two years from that date to file a suit. If you miss this deadline, you might forfeit your right to seek compensation for your injuries.

For some injuries, particularly those not apparent at the onset, the statute of limitations may start when you discover the injury or realize its connection to the accident. This is known as the “discovery rule.” If your injury’s full extent or cause only becomes clear over time, this rule can give you more time to file a claim. Note that each case can be unique, so the specifics of your situation will determine the exact deadline.

In California, the “pure comparative negligence” rule allows you to qualify for compensation even if you are partially at fault for the accident. If you are found to be partly responsible, your compensation will be adjusted according to your level of fault. For instance, if you are deemed 25% at fault for the accident, your damages can be reduced by 25%.

To illustrate, if your total damages amount to $40,000 and you are found to be 25% at fault, you may recover $30,000 after the 25% reduction.

It is unlikely that your injury case will go to trial because many personal injury cases are resolved through a settlement agreement rather than a trial.

However, keeping the option of litigation open can be advantageous. The opposing party may be more inclined to offer a higher settlement if they know we are ready to take the case to court. This potential for trial can leverage better settlement offers and give us access to crucial pretrial discovery, where we can gather essential evidence to strengthen your case.

The duration of an injury case can vary significantly depending on the specific circumstances of your situation. Some cases are resolved in days or weeks, while others may take months or even longer, especially if a lawsuit is necessary. The type of your case, the needed evidence, and whether or not you’ve reached maximum medical improvement (MMI) all affect how long it will take.

If your case requires filing a lawsuit, it will likely extend the timeline for resolution. Still, taking this step may be necessary to reach a fair outcome if the other party is unwilling to settle. Additionally, reaching MMI — where your injuries have healed as much as possible — can impact the length of your case, as settling before this point might mean you don’t receive enough compensation to cover future needs.
